fornāx — meaning in English
Latin → English · translate English → Latin instead
English meaning
- furnace noun A heating device used to melt metal, fire ceramics, or heat a building.
- kiln noun A heated chamber or oven used to bake, dry, or harden materials — used for firing pottery, drying grain or timber, or curing tobacco.
- oven noun An enclosed chamber used for baking, roasting, or heating food.
